United Democratic Alliance Party (UDA) has announced a new wave of elections after the recently signed partnership with the Orange Democratic Movement (ODM) Party Leader Raila Odinga.
In a statement on March 10, 2025, the grassroots elections are scheduled to happen on April 11th and 12th, 2025.

“The National Steering Committee, together with the National Elections Board, have today met to deliberate on the upcoming phase 2 of the UDA Grassroots elections. UDA has so far successfully conducted the elections in 5 Counties,” the statement read.
UDA Grassroot Elections
According to the statement, the ruling party is scheduled to hold the second phase of the exercise in twenty-two counties (22) where grassroots elections will be conducted.

The counties include Bungoma, Garissa, Isiolo, Kajiado, Kilifi, Kisil, Kisumu, Kitui, Kwale, Lamu, and Machakos.
At the same time Wajir, Mandera, Marsabit, Migori, Mombasa, Nyamira, Siaya, Tana-River, Turkana and Taita Taveta.

Registrations Now Open
The registration for candidates is now open and will remain available until Friday, 21 March 2025, at midnight.
The party has appealed to its members to apply and register through their online portal, UDA.ke.
Further, they stated that 113,800 candidates have so far registered for the contest.
“These elections represent a pivotal moment in our journey towards strengthening democracy in our nation,” read the statement.

The ruling party has issued an open opportunity to every Kenyan Citizen to engage in the political process.
Additionally, they have produced over 10,000 gadgets to ensure that the elections are conducted seamlessly through digital electronics.
They assured the public that the elections would be open, free, fair, and with instantaneous results at the polls’ closure.
Postponed Elections
In June 2024, the party indefinitely postponed its scheduled grassroots elections a day after following violent youth-led nationwide protests over the Finance Bill, 2024.
The ruling party offices in Embu County were some of the properties torched during the protests that saw several youthful protesters shot dead by Police.
